| Subject | complete boot failure in 4.5-rc1 caused by nvme: make SG_IO support optional |
| Message-ID | <qZfW2-2NI-9@gated-at.bofh.it> |
The reason is fairly obvious: the default for the new option BLK_DEV_NVME_SCSI is N and all the distribution kernels (and me when testing) take the default options (I checked in the OBS kernel builds and this is true). The net result is that scsi_id from udev no longer works on nvme disks and that means that the /dev/disk/by-id links are all gone in 4.5-rc1. If this happens to be how you name your disks in fstab or crypttab, you can't boot. If you're going to break an ABI in this way, you really have to plan for it in userspace. How are NVMe disk ids supposed to be exported now? Does udev need a nvme_id program to do this? Until there's an infrastructure ready to work in this way, we need to unconditionally enable BLK_DEV_NVME_SCSI. James

Keith said it should be on by default, and I promised him to change it once we run into problems, which I guess this counts as. But just curious: what distro are you using? Upstream systemd explicitly rejected using scsi_id for NVMe here: https://github.com/systemd/systemd/issues/1453 and all my test systems don't do this either.

On Mon, Feb 08, 2016 at 12:01:16PM +0200, Sagi Grimberg wrote: > >> Do we have defined sysfs attributes for NVMe devices nowadays? > > /sys/block/nvme0n1/uuid That's only supported for NVMe 1.1 and higher devices, and optional. For older or stupid devices we need to support the algorithm based on the serial attribute from nvme_fill_device_id_scsi_string() in drivers/nvme/host/scsi.c. Which btw is іncorrect as it doesn't identify namespaces properly, and thus the associatation of 0 is an actively harmful lie.

On Mon, Feb 08, 2016 at 11:13:50AM +0100, Christoph Hellwig wrote: > On Mon, Feb 08, 2016 at 12:01:16PM +0200, Sagi Grimberg wrote: > > > >> Do we have defined sysfs attributes for NVMe devices nowadays? > > > > /sys/block/nvme0n1/uuid > > That's only supported for NVMe 1.1 and higher devices, and optional. > For older or stupid devices we need to support the algorithm based > on the serial attribute from nvme_fill_device_id_scsi_string() in > drivers/nvme/host/scsi.c. It's even worse. NGUID was defined for 1.2 devices and higher. 1.1 devices should have EUI-64 at: /sys/block/nvmeXnY/eui 1.2 devices will have either uuid or eui (or both). The majority of devices in circulation today are 1.0, and need to concat these three entries to make a unique identifier: /sys/block/nvmeXnY/device/serial /sys/block/nvmeXnY/device/model /sys/block/nvmeXnY/nsid

This is the one I finally settled on (for 60-persistent-storage) for
SUSE. It keeps everything working across old and new kernels.
# nvme
SUBSYSTEMS=="nvme", ATTRS{serial}=="?*", PROGRAM="/usr/bin/echo $attr{serial}", ENV{ID_SERIAL}="%c", ENV{ID_BUS}="nvme"
I already complained to Keith that the echo is required to strip the
leading whitespace which I don't think should be in the serial
attribute.
